Researchers sniff out an old book
BBC News - 13 Apr 2007
The art of book-sniffing is to be used to prevent damage and decay to old books at the University of Cambridge. Books emit a complex mixture of organic compounds, including volatile acids, when they start to decompose.

Analysis: Why Did Sony Cut the 20GB PS3 Production?
Playfuls.com - 2 hours ago
by Dan Nicolae Alexa. Sony has officially stopped the production of the 20GB PlayStation 3, and is currently focusing only on the more expensive model, with the 60GB HDD.
